Olivia is currently 13 years old and in 2020 when she will be 15 years old she will be heading to Kenya to volunteer to help the local underpriviledged families and wildlife. During her 4 week volunteering expedition she will be helping on many different projects such as building houses, building classrooms so the children have somewhere safe to learn, building desks for the children to sit at so they dont have to sit on the floor whilst learning, digging watering holes to help the elephants survive the dry season, installing fresh water tanks in the schools and villages, providing maintainance at the Rhino sanctuary, making ethical elephant deterants which will not only protect the local crops that villagers use for food and income but also helps in reducing elephant poaching rates, de-worming goats by hand feeding them medicine (once she has caught them) and also teaching the locals work ethic and values. During her time in Kenya she will also be scouring the coast line to remove waste making the beaches a clean environment and will be recycling the plastic and waste she finds and will be teaching the locals how to make things such as keyrings out of flip flops so they can sell them and earn a living.
